Protecting Hair from UV Rays

If you’re going to be out in the sun, it’s a good idea to use a hair protection product to protect your hair. UV rays can be harmful and cause your hair to break, become frizzy, and dry. You can find many products on the market that claim to help prevent these effects.

The best way to prevent UV damage is to limit your exposure. If you have to be outdoors, choose a shady spot, or wear a hat.

Hair protection sprays can protect your scalp and strands from the sun. They contain antioxidants and other ingredients to reduce the harmful effects of UV rays.

You can also use a sulfate-free conditioner to restore moisture. Conditioners can also strengthen your hair to lessen its fragility.

Try a multi-tasking mist if you’re looking for a product that can provide moisture and protection. These lightweight mists are travel-ready and can protect your hair from frizz and pollution.
